The Korean Weight Loss Phenomenon⁚ A Deeper Look

The demand for weight loss products in South Korea is driven by a complex interplay of factors. The country has a high prevalence of obesity, with economic losses attributed to the condition reaching staggering proportions. This societal pressure, coupled with the emphasis on aesthetic standards in Korean culture, has created a market ripe for weight loss solutions.

Korean celebrities play a significant role in shaping these ideals. Their slim figures, often attributed to the use of specific weight loss products, create a sense of aspiration and a desire to emulate their physique. This, combined with aggressive marketing campaigns, contributes to the widespread popularity of Korean weight loss products both domestically and internationally.

The Korean Diet⁚ A Deeper Dive

The Korean diet, often touted as a key to healthy weight management, emphasizes a balance of fresh, whole foods. It incorporates a variety of vegetables, seafood, grains, and fermented foods. The diet is known for its low-calorie, high-fiber, and nutrient-dense qualities.

Key Principles of the Korean Diet⁚

  • Emphasis on Vegetables⁚ Korean cuisine features a wide array of vegetables, often served in stews, soups, and side dishes.
  • Abundant Seafood⁚ Fish, seaweed, and other seafood are prominent components of the Korean diet, providing lean protein and essential omega-3 fatty acids.
  • Moderate Grains⁚ Rice, barley, and other grains are staple foods in Korea, often consumed in moderate portions.
  • Fermented Foods⁚ Kimchi, a fermented cabbage dish, is a cornerstone of Korean cuisine. Fermented foods are rich in probiotics, which can support gut health and digestion.
  • Portion Control⁚ Korean meals are often served in smaller portions, promoting mindful eating habits.

The Korean Diet for Weight Loss⁚

The Korean diet can be a healthy and sustainable approach to weight loss. By focusing on whole, minimally processed foods and practicing portion control, individuals can achieve a calorie deficit and promote weight loss. However, it's crucial to note that the Korean diet, like any other dietary plan, should be tailored to individual needs and preferences.

Evaluating Korean Weight Loss Products⁚ A Critical Perspective

While Korean weight loss products may hold some potential benefits, it's essential to approach them with a critical eye. Here are some key points to consider⁚

1. Scientific Evidence⁚

Before investing in any Korean weight loss product, it's crucial to evaluate the scientific evidence supporting its claims. Many products lack rigorous scientific studies, relying instead on anecdotal evidence or marketing hype. Look for products backed by credible research and independent reviews.

2. Ingredients⁚

Pay close attention to the ingredients list of any Korean weight loss product. Some products may contain ingredients with potential side effects, especially when taken in large doses or for extended periods. Always consult with a healthcare professional before starting any new supplement or dietary regimen.

3. Potential Risks⁚

Korean weight loss products, particularly those containing herbal extracts or stimulants, may pose potential risks. Some may interact with medications, trigger allergies, or cause gastrointestinal distress. It's essential to be aware of these risks and consult with a healthcare professional before using any weight loss products.

4. Sustainability⁚

Many Korean weight loss products are marketed as quick fixes, promising rapid weight loss. While these may offer short-term results, they are often unsustainable in the long run. Focus on products and strategies that promote a healthy lifestyle and sustainable weight management.

5. Holistic Approach⁚

Remember that weight loss is not solely about products. It's a holistic process that involves a combination of factors, including diet, exercise, stress management, and adequate sleep. Focus on building healthy habits and sustainable lifestyle changes, rather than relying solely on weight loss products.
